The Driving Forces Behind Lighting Upgrades
Modernization pressures in Petros extend well beyond aesthetics. When HEP engineers inspect legacy fixtures, they typically discover outdated fluorescent tubes, energy-hungry metal halide lamps, and inadequate illumination levels that compromise productivity. Upgrades solve these pain points and introduce new advantages:
- Reduced energy consumption through high-efficacy LEDs
- Lower maintenance overhead by eliminating frequent bulb replacements
- Enhanced visual comfort that supports workplace wellness
- Compliance with stringent local and national electrical codes
- Greater design flexibility to highlight architectural features
The convergence of sustainability targets, employee well-being mandates, and rising utility costs positions lighting upgrades as a high-impact investment.

Key Technologies Utilized in Petros Lighting Upgrades
Lighting upgrades encompass more than fixture swaps. HEP incorporates smart technologies that future-proof assets and elevate operational efficiency.
LED Luminaires Engineered for High Efficiency
Solid-state lighting delivers superior efficacy, with many models exceeding 150 lumens per watt. HEP’s selection criteria emphasize :
- Thermal management via finned heat sinks and conductive polymers
- Flicker-free driver architecture to reduce eyestrain
- Multiple optics options—wide, medium, or narrow—to suit mounting heights
- Robust IP and IK ratings for dusty or high-impact environments
Advanced Lighting Controls
Digital controls unlock granular management of lighting zones, enabling Petros facilities to adapt illumination to real-time needs. HEP configures:
- Occupancy sensors using passive infrared or microwave detection
- Daylight harvesting modules that dim artificial light when natural light suffices
- Time-clock scheduling to match operating hours and holiday patterns
- Wireless mesh networks for retrofit scenarios where new conduit runs are impractical
Circadian-Friendly Tunable White Systems
In offices, healthcare settings, and educational facilities, tunable white lighting aligns indoor light spectra with natural daylight cycles. HEP programs dynamic scenes that shift CCT from cool morning tones to warm evening hues, supporting alertness and relaxation phases.
Emergency & Egress Solutions
Code-compliant emergency lighting ensures safe evacuation during power disruptions. HEP installs self-testing battery packs, central inverters, and photoluminescent path markings that maintain visibility without inflating energy bills.

Lifecycle Cost Analysis
While capital expenditure garners attention, the true financial narrative unfolds across the lighting system’s lifecycle. HEP employs total cost of ownership models that examine:
- Initial material and labor outlay
- Utility rebates available for DLC-qualified products
- Operational energy costs over anticipated lifespan
- Maintenance expenses tied to lamp and ballast replacement cycles
- Residual value of controllable systems that can be reconfigured for future layout changes
An informed lifecycle perspective often reveals payback periods well under three years, making upgrades a fiscally prudent move for Petros facilities.
Common Challenges and HEP’s Mitigation Strategies
Upgrading active facilities introduces logistical challenges that HEP mitigates through meticulous planning and stakeholder collaboration.
Occupancy Disruptions
HEP coordinates phased installation schedules, leveraging night shifts or weekend windows to maintain business continuity. Portable lighting stations ensure critical zones remain illuminated during fixture swap-outs.
Legacy Wiring Constraints
Historic buildings in Petros sometimes contain brittle conductors, obsolete conduit, or inadequate grounding. HEP’s electricians deploy retrofit kits and isolation transformers that bring systems into compliance without full rewiring.
Ceiling Accessibility
Drop ceilings, hard-lid gypsum, and open plenum environments each present unique access issues. The project team employs scissor lifts, articulating booms, and low-profile mounting brackets to navigate tight spaces.
Data Integration
Modern control platforms must interface seamlessly with existing building automation systems. HEP’s technicians configure BACnet, Modbus, or REST API bridges that enable centralized dashboards without proprietary lock-in.

Case Examples of Functional Transformations
Although each site remains confidential, generalized scenarios illustrate HEP’s impact.
Logistics Center Lighting Overhaul
A 28-foot clear height warehouse transitioned from 400 W metal halide high bays to 160 W LED fixtures with motion control. Resulting lux levels doubled while energy draw dropped by 62 percent, yielding significant operational cost reductions and enhancing forklift operator visibility.
Downtown Office Tower Retrofit
The open-plan floors of a mid-rise building replaced parabolic troffers with edge-lit panels featuring wireless controls. The tenant leveraged scene settings to modulate lighting for collaborative sessions, focused desk work, and after-hours cleaning, driving a cultural shift toward flexible work patterns.
University Lecture Hall Modernization
Fixed seating auditoriums added tunable white downlights synchronized with lecture slide content, fostering student engagement. Occupancy sensors curtailed waste during vacant periods, aligning with campus sustainability goals.
